Mauricio Surname Meaning

Portuguese (Maurício) and Spanish: from the personal name Maurício (Portuguese) Mauricio (Spanish) derived from the Latin name Mauritius (see Morris).

Source: Dictionary of American Family Names 2nd edition, 2022

Where is the Mauricio family from?

You can see how Mauricio families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Mauricio family name was found in the USA between 1880 and 1920. The most Mauricio families were found in USA in 1920. In 1880 there were 2 Mauricio families living in Texas. This was about 67% of all the recorded Mauricio's in USA. Texas had the highest population of Mauricio families in 1880.

What did your Mauricio 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Laborer and Seamstress were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Mauricio. 61% of Mauricio men worked as a Laborer and 100% of Mauricio women worked as a Seamstress.
